Web18 feb. 2024 · An AED electrode pad can cost between $70-190 per set. These pads expire after about two to four years, and then need to be replaced. You’ll also have to consider the costs of lithium batteries. These batteries need to be replaced every 4 to 5 years and this will cost you on average about $175-250. Voltage result in volts: Web11 mrt. 2024 · Standard rate: 0.1C. A standard bulk charging rate for AGM batteries is 0.1C. This expression means a charge rate that adds 10% of battery full capacity each hour; put another way, this rate would charge a battery from empty (0%) to full (100%) in 10 hours. WebA towel, tissues, or wipes to dry the casualty’s chest if it is wet or sweaty. A razor to shave the casualty’s chest. Scissors to cut away the casualty’s clothing.
